Ingredients:
- 1/2 cup (115g) butter, softened
- 1/2 cup (100g) brown sugar, packed
- 1/4 cup (50g) granulated sugar
- 1 large egg (50g)
- 1 tsp (5ml) vanilla extract
- 1 cup (120g) shredded zucchini, squeezed dry
- 1 1/2 cups (190g) all-purpose flour
- 1 cup (90g) rolled oats
- 1 tsp (5g) ground cinnamon
- 1/4 tsp (1g) ground cloves
- 1/4 tsp (1g) ground nutmeg
- 1/2 tsp (3g) baking soda
- 1/4 tsp (1.5g) salt
- 1/2 cup (75g) raisins
- 1/2 cup (60g) chopped walnuts
Instructions:
- Grate the zucchini using the fine holes of a box grater. Place the shreds in a clean kitchen towel and twist tightly over the sink to squeeze out as much liquid as possible. Measure 1 cup of the squeezed zucchini.
- In a large bowl, beat the softened butter and both sugars until the mixture is pale and fluffy.
- Add the egg and vanilla to the butter mixture and beat until fully incorporated.
- Fold in the squeezed zucchini until evenly distributed.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, oats, cinnamon, cloves, nutmeg, baking soda, and salt.
- Gradually stir the dry mixture into the wet base using a spatula until just combined, ensuring no streaks of flour remain.
- Fold in the raisins and optional chopped walnuts.
- Scoop approximately 2 tbsp of dough per cookie onto baking sheets lined with parchment paper.
- Bake for 11 minutes, then allow to cool for 50 minutes before serving.
